The Department of Periodontics at the University of Pennsylvania School of Dental Medicine is seeking a full-time Assistant Professor in the Academic Clinician track.
This full-time position at the Assistant Professor level in the Academic Clinician track (non-tenure accruing) calls for a person who, through excellence in administration, teaching, and clinical practice in periodontics, is able to build and maintain the department's reputation nationally and internationally through leadership and direction of department activities. These activities include teaching in predoctoral/postdoctoral education programs, administration and management in the department, as well as service to the dental school and professional organizations. Eligible candidates must have completed a CODA-accredited advanced education program in Periodontics, completed American Board of Periodontology Certification, have a DDS or DMD degree, and eligible to obtain a Pennsylvania dental license prior to the beginning of their employment. The candidate should have experience in teaching, as well as administration, and a record of clinical research in periodontics.
